Resumo: Most of the time, seedlings of yellow passion fruit are produced from seeds. The success in the establishment of the culture depends on several factors, such as the use of seeds of good quality and choice of the best substrate. This work the aim, was to evaluate sources alternative of organic matter in the mixture of substrates for the production of yellow-passion (Passiflora edulis Sims f. flavicarpa Deg) seedlings. The experimental design was in blocks completely randomized, with ten treatments, with four repetitions and ten plants per parcel, been the treatments: pure soil (S), soil + goat manure (S + GM) in the proportion of 3:1, soil + sheep manure (S + SM) in the proportion of 3:1, soil + bovine manure (S + BM) in the proportion of 3:1, soil + earthworm humus (S + H) in the proportion of 3:1, soil + goat manure + sheep manure (S + GM + SM) in the proportion of 2:1:1, soil + goat manure + bovine manure (S + GM + BM) in the proportion of 2:1:1, soil + sheep manure + bovine manure (S + SM + BM) in the proportion of 2:1:1 , soil + sheep manure + bovine manure (S + SM + BM) in the proportion of 2:1:1, pure soil fertilized with single superphosphate and potassium chloride (S + P + K) at doses of 1 kg m-3 and 0.5 kg m-3 respectively and pure soil fertilized with only single superphosphate (S + P) at a dose of 1 kg m-3. The use of goat and sheep manure in mixtures of substrates provided good results in the production of Yellow-passion seedlings. Of all the tested substrates, the substrate soil + bovine manure in the proportion of 3:1 promoted the best development of the yellow-passion seedlings.
